What Is GHK-Cu and Why Everyone’s Talking About It Right Now

GHK-Cu (Glycyl-L-Histidyl-L-Lysine-Copper) is a naturally occurring copper peptide that was first identified in human plasma in the 1970s. It’s a tripeptide—meaning it’s composed of three amino acids—with a copper ion attached. Your body produces this compound naturally, but production declines significantly as you age, dropping by about 60% by the time you hit your sixties.

The Science: How GHK-Cu Actually Tightens Loose Skin

Let me get technical for a moment because understanding the mechanism matters. GHK-Cu works through multiple pathways simultaneously, which is why its effects are more pronounced than single-mechanism interventions.

Collagen and Elastin Synthesis

The primary mechanism is stimulating fibroblasts—the cells responsible for producing collagen and elastin. Studies show GHK-Cu increases collagen production by up to 70% and significantly boosts elastin synthesis. This isn’t just about adding more collagen; it’s about improving the structural matrix of your skin at the dermal level.

When you lose significant weight or come off a cycle, your skin has been stretched and the collagen matrix has been damaged or depleted. GHK-Cu essentially tells your fibroblasts to ramp up production and start repairing that structural damage.

Tissue Remodeling and Metalloproteinase Regulation

Here’s where it gets interesting. GHK-Cu modulates matrix metalloproteinases (MMPs)—enzymes that break down damaged collagen and other proteins. It upregulates MMPs that remove damaged tissue while simultaneously promoting the production of new, healthy collagen. This dual action creates a remodeling effect rather than just building scar tissue or adding random collagen deposits.

This is critical for loose skin because you’re not just trying to add more tissue—you need to remove the damaged, stretched collagen and replace it with properly structured fibers that have elastic recoil.

Angiogenesis and Tissue Oxygenation

GHK-Cu promotes angiogenesis—the formation of new blood vessels. Better vascularization means improved nutrient delivery and waste removal from the skin tissue. I’ve seen this manifest as improved skin texture and tone, not just tightening. The skin literally looks healthier because it’s getting better circulation.

Anti-Inflammatory and Antioxidant Effects

The copper component provides antioxidant protection, while the peptide itself has demonstrated anti-inflammatory properties. This matters because chronic low-grade inflammation interferes with proper healing and tissue remodeling. By reducing inflammatory signaling, GHK-Cu creates a better environment for skin regeneration.
